Our next Jobs Fair is at Crystal Peaks Shopping Centre on Tuesday 16 June 2026, from 10am to 12pm.

Come meet employers and training providers, including:

The King's Trust – Helping young people aged 11 to 30
gain the confidence and skills to get a job.

Utility Warehouse – Help people save money on their utility bills. Their Partners receive a commission for every new customer they sign-up.

Bluebird Care Sheffield – Trusted homecare and live-in care services across the UK, including Yorkshire and Humber.

A&S Transport Training Ltd - Forklift Training – Forklift Training based in Sheffield.

Wates Group – One of the largest family-owned construction, development and property services companies in the UK.

WorkWell (South Yorkshire Housing Association) - Supports people aged 16+ living with a health condition or disability to find and stay in work.

No need to book, just come along between 10am and 12pm.
To find us, go through the ground floor entrance next to Sainsbury’s and take the escalator to the first floor.

Peri had been out of work for five months and was living on her savings when she first came to Zest.

Zest is one of the employment support providers we commission as part of our Pathways to Work programme.

With her Job Coach's help, Peri found work with a supportive local employer.
